服务器如何刷新
-
服务器刷新是指清空服务器缓存、重启服务或更新服务器配置等操作。具体刷新服务器的方法取决于使用的服务器类型和操作系统。下面列出了几种常见服务器的刷新方法。
-
Apache服务器刷新:
- 清空缓存:可以通过执行命令
sudo service apache2 restart或sudo systemctl restart apache2来重启Apache服务,实现缓存的清空。 - 更新配置:如果修改了Apache的配置文件,需要执行
sudo service apache2 reload或sudo systemctl reload apache2来重新加载配置文件,使更改生效。
- 清空缓存:可以通过执行命令
-
Nginx服务器刷新:
- 清空缓存:可以通过执行命令
sudo service nginx restart或sudo systemctl restart nginx来重启Nginx服务,实现缓存的清空。 - 更新配置:如果修改了Nginx的配置文件,需要执行
sudo service nginx reload或sudo systemctl reload nginx来重新加载配置文件,使更改生效。
- 清空缓存:可以通过执行命令
-
MySQL数据库刷新:
- 刷新查询缓存:可以使用命令
FLUSH QUERY CACHE;来清空MySQL的查询缓存,使下次查询时重新从数据库获取数据。 - 重启服务:可以使用
sudo service mysql restart或sudo systemctl restart mysql来重新启动MySQL服务,以清空缓存和重新加载配置。
- 刷新查询缓存:可以使用命令
-
Windows服务器刷新:
- 刷新DNS缓存:可以通过运行
ipconfig /flushdns命令来清空本地DNS缓存,以便重新解析域名。 - 清空临时文件:可以进入
C:\Windows\Temp目录,手动删除其中的临时文件,以释放磁盘空间。 - 重启服务:可以通过操作系统提供的界面或执行相关命令重新启动Windows服务。
- 刷新DNS缓存:可以通过运行
注意:
- 在执行任何服务器刷新操作之前,请确保你有足够的权限,并在操作之前备份重要数据。
- 在生产环境中刷新服务器时,应该在非高峰期进行,以避免对用户造成影响。
- 不同服务器和操作系统可能有不同的刷新方法,请根据实际情况选择相应的操作。
1年前 -
-
服务器刷新是指在服务器端更新或重新加载系统或应用程序的操作。这个过程可以通过多种方式来完成,以下是五种常用的服务器刷新方法:
-
清除缓存:服务器通常会在内存中保存一些文件和数据的副本,以提高访问速度。清除缓存可以强制服务器重新读取最新的文件和数据。具体的方法根据服务器和操作系统的不同而有所不同,例如在Linux系统中,可以使用命令行工具如"free"和"sync"来清空缓存。
-
重启服务器:一种简单粗暴的方法是直接重启服务器。重启服务器可以有效地清除内存中的所有缓存和进程,同时重新加载系统和应用程序的配置文件。通常,服务器重启后会自动应用最新的更新。
-
重新加载配置文件:服务器的配置文件是用来定义服务器的行为和参数的文件。当对配置文件进行修改后,需要重新加载这些文件才能生效。具体的方法也因服务器和操作系统而有所不同,例如在Apache HTTP服务器中,可以使用命令如"sudo service apache2 reload"来重新加载配置文件。
-
更新应用程序:如果服务器上运行着某种应用程序,而且该应用程序有新的版本发布,那么刷新服务器可以包括更新该应用程序。具体的方法也因应用程序和操作系统而有所不同,例如在Linux系统中,可以使用包管理器如apt或yum来安装或更新软件包。
-
使用版本控制系统:版本控制系统(Version Control System)可以用来管理和更新服务器上的文件和代码。通过版本控制系统,可以方便地回滚或更新服务器上的文件。常用的版本控制系统有Git、SVN等。通过使用版本控制系统,可以快速而安全地刷新服务器。
需要注意的是,在刷新服务器之前,应该备份服务器上的重要文件和数据,以防止意外的数据丢失。此外,服务器刷新操作应该在服务器不繁忙的时候进行,以免影响正常的运行。
1年前 -
-
服务器刷新是指清空服务器缓存和重新加载服务器配置,以确保服务器使用最新的配置和数据。服务器刷新可以通过以下方法进行操作:
-
重启服务器:
最简单的方法是通过重启服务器来刷新。重启可以清除服务器缓存、释放内存,并重新加载服务器的配置文件。 -
清除缓存:
服务器会将部分数据缓存在内存中,以加快数据访问速度。如果需要刷新数据,可以尝试清除缓存。具体操作方式因服务器环境的不同而有所差异,以下是常见的清除缓存的操作:-
Apache服务器:
通过运行sudo service apache2 restart命令重启Apache服务器。
或者通过运行sudo systemctl restart apache2命令重启Apache服务器。 -
Nginx服务器:
通过运行sudo service nginx restart命令重启Nginx服务器。
或者通过运行sudo systemctl restart nginx命令重启Nginx服务器。 -
PHP-FPM服务器:
通过运行sudo service php-fpm restart命令重启PHP-FPM服务器。
或者通过运行sudo systemctl restart php-fpm命令重启PHP-FPM服务器。 -
MySQL服务器:
通过运行sudo service mysql restart命令重启MySQL服务器。
或者通过运行sudo systemctl restart mysql命令重启MySQL服务器。
-
-
清除DNS缓存:
如果域名解析有问题,可能是由于本地计算机上的DNS缓存导致的。可以尝试清除本地计算机的DNS缓存,以刷新DNS解析。具体操作方式因操作系统的不同而有所差异,以下是常见操作系统的清除DNS缓存的方法:-
Windows系统:
通过在命令提示符窗口中运行ipconfig /flushdns命令来清除DNS缓存。 -
macOS系统:
通过在终端中运行sudo killall -HUP mDNSResponder命令来清除DNS缓存。 -
Linux系统:
通过在终端中运行sudo service systemd-resolved restart命令来清除DNS缓存。
-
-
更新配置文件:
如果服务器的配置文件更改了,需要重新加载配置文件以使更改生效。可以通过以下方法重新加载配置文件:-
Apache服务器:
通过运行sudo service apache2 reload命令重新加载Apache服务器的配置文件。
或者通过运行sudo systemctl reload apache2命令重新加载Apache服务器的配置文件。 -
Nginx服务器:
通过运行sudo service nginx reload命令重新加载Nginx服务器的配置文件。
或者通过运行sudo systemctl reload nginx命令重新加载Nginx服务器的配置文件。 -
PHP-FPM服务器:
通过运行sudo service php-fpm reload命令重新加载PHP-FPM服务器的配置文件。
或者通过运行sudo systemctl reload php-fpm命令重新加载PHP-FPM服务器的配置文件。 -
MySQL服务器:
通过运行sudo service mysql reload命令重新加载MySQL服务器的配置文件。
或者通过运行sudo systemctl reload mysql命令重新加载MySQL服务器的配置文件。
-
-
刷新页面:
如果服务器上的更改是网站的内容更改,只需要刷新网页即可。可以通过按下F5键或在浏览器中点击刷新按钮来刷新页面。
以上是常见的服务器刷新方法和操作流程。具体的操作方式可能因服务器环境和操作系统不同而有所差异,可以根据实际情况进行调整。刷新服务器时要注意备份重要数据,并谨慎操作,以确保安全性和稳定性。
1年前 -